LSU Avoids Sweep Thanks to Clutch HR

Posted by clintdomingue on May 11, 2019 in Blogs, Latest News

After losing their fifth straight ballgame on Friday night, the LSU Tigers were looking for a hero to avoid getting swept by the Arkansas Razorbacks. They found that guy in the bottom of the eighth to get a 3-2 win over Arkansas.

How It Happened:

The Razorbacks got on the board in the bottom of the first when Matt Goodheart grounded out to second to score Trevor Ezell. Dominic Fletcher made it a 2-0 ballgame in the bottom of the sixth with an RBI double to right center to get Goodheart across home plate.

Things started to look bleak, but Antoine Duplantis pushed the Tigers past Arkansas in the eighth inning with a three-run bomb to right field to give them the lead and thanks to a stellar eighth and ninth innings from Todd Peterson, LSU avoided a series sweep.

Big Number: 10

The home runs were aplenty in this three-game set with 10 total home runs between all three games with Thursday being a clinic on gorilla ball.

Player of the Game: Hal Hughes

Hal Hughes was all over the place on Saturday. Flashing the leather and going three-for-four at the dish was more than enough to earn the honor.

Next Up: Tuesday vs UNO; First Pitch at 6:30 pm
